阿里云Serverless应用引擎(SAE):企业级的无服务器计算解决方案
随着云计算技术的发展,越来越多的企业开始将业务迁移到云端。为了帮助用户更轻松地管理其应用程序和服务,各大云服务商纷纷推出了Serverless服务。作为国内领先的云计算平台之一,阿里云也推出了自己的Serverless应用引擎(SAE)。本文将详细介绍阿里云Serverless应用引擎的优势及使用场景。
一、阿里云Serverless应用引擎的优势
1. 高可用性与弹性伸缩
SAE具有高可用性和自动弹性伸缩的能力。它能够根据实际流量情况自动调整资源分配,确保在高峰期时也能正常运行,而在低谷期则可以减少不必要的资源浪费。SAE还支持跨区域部署,进一步提高了系统的可靠性和容灾能力。
2. 简单易用
无需关心底层基础设施,只需要专注于编写代码和设计架构。用户可以通过简单的界面或命令行工具快速创建、部署和管理应用。无论是新手还是经验丰富的开发者,都能够轻松上手。
3. 成本效益
采用按需计费模式,即用户只需为实际使用的计算资源付费。这种灵活的价格策略不仅降低了前期投入成本,还避免了传统IDC中常见的资源闲置问题。
4. 丰富的生态集成
除了内置对多种编程语言的支持外,SAE还可以与其他阿里云产品无缝对接,如对象存储OSS、数据库RDS等,形成完整的服务链路。
二、阿里云Serverless应用引擎的适用场景
1. Web 应用程序开发
对于需要快速迭代更新的Web项目而言,使用SAE可以让团队更加专注于业务逻辑本身,而不用担心服务器运维方面的问题。借助于其强大的弹性伸缩机制,即使面对突发流量也不必担心系统崩溃。
2. 移动后端服务
移动互联网时代,APP成为了人们生活中不可或缺的一部分。利用Serverless架构构建移动后端API接口,既能够保证高性能响应速度,又可以节省大量硬件采购成本。
3. 数据处理任务
当涉及到大规模数据采集、清洗、分析等工作时,传统的批处理方式往往效率低下且难以维护。通过将这些任务迁移到SAE平台上执行,不仅可以提高工作效率,还能降低人为错误的发生概率。
4. IoT 设备连接
物联网(IoT)正在改变着我们的生活方式。海量设备产生的实时信息给网络传输带来了巨大压力。借助于Serverless架构提供的事件触发机制,可以在接收到特定消息后立即做出反应,从而实现高效的消息传递。
阿里云Serverless应用引擎凭借其独特的优势,在多个领域都展现出了巨大的潜力。无论你是初创公司还是大型企业,在考虑如何优化IT架构以适应不断变化市场需求的过程中,都应该认真评估一下这个优秀的工具所能带来的价值。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/184112.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。